This might be one of the most famous ones from back in the day:

“At two a.m. on an early October morning in 1974, a Lincoln Continental with Arkansas plates sped past the monuments on the National Mall with its headlights off.

The Park Police pulled it over, and from its doors spilled a drunken Southern congressman who had been cavorting inside with three women. Meet Wilbur Mills, chair of the House Ways and Means Committee, which had made him one of the most powerful men in Washington for decades. One of his companions, later revealed to be Fanne Fox, a stripper known as the Argentine Firecracker, ran from the car and jumped into The Tidal Basin. The police pulled her out, and helped the Congressman and all involved—another other occupant of the car was a dancer known as the Vegas Vixen—escape the scene.”
